Integration of Generative AI in Web3 Applications: Revolutionizing dApps with Personalization and Efficiency
The advent of Web3 has brought decentralization to the forefront, empowering users with greater control over their digital interactions. However, the rapid evolution of this ecosystem necessitates innovative technologies to bridge the gap between user needs and technical complexity. Enter Generative AI, a transformative force reshaping the way decentralized applications (dApps) operate, offering both personalized experiences and streamlined processes.
What is Generative AI?
Generative AI refers to artificial intelligence systems capable of creating new content, such as text, images, or code, based on patterns learned from existing data. Popularized by tools like ChatGPT and DALL·E, this technology is now making significant inroads into the Web3 landscape.
How Generative AI Enhances dApps
1. Personalized User Experiences
Generative AI enables dApps to provide a more intuitive and tailored user experience by:
Dynamic Content Generation: Customizing interfaces, tutorials, and interactions based on user preferences.
Natural Language Processing (NLP): Allowing users to interact with dApps through conversational interfaces, reducing the learning curve for newcomers.
Recommendation Systems: Suggesting actions, strategies, or investment opportunities in decentralized finance (DeFi) platforms based on user behavior.
Example: A DeFi platform using Generative AI can generate personalized financial dashboards, summarizing user transactions and offering optimized strategies for maximizing returns.
2. Streamlined Smart Contract Processes
Smart contracts are the backbone of Web3, but they often require meticulous design and debugging. Generative AI simplifies these processes by:
Code Generation: Assisting developers in writing and refining smart contract code.
Error Detection: Automatically identifying potential vulnerabilities or inefficiencies in contracts.
Scenario Simulation: Generating test cases to predict how contracts will perform under various conditions.
Example: A DAO (Decentralized Autonomous Organization) can use Generative AI to draft governance contracts tailored to the unique needs of its community, ensuring transparency and efficiency.
3. Enhanced Security and Fraud Detection
Generative AI enhances dApp security by:
Anomaly Detection: Identifying unusual patterns in transaction data that may indicate fraud.
Behavior Analysis: Monitoring user interactions to flag suspicious activities in real-time.
Example: NFT marketplaces can leverage Generative AI to detect and prevent counterfeit NFT listings, maintaining marketplace integrity.
Key Benefits of Integrating Generative AI in Web3
1. Accessibility: Simplifies dApp interfaces, making Web3 more user-friendly for non-technical audiences.
2. Efficiency: Speeds up development cycles and reduces operational overheads.
3. Scalability: Enables dApps to handle large user bases with personalized interactions and automated processes.
Challenges to Address
While the integration of Generative AI in Web3 is promising, it does come with challenges:
Data Privacy: Ensuring user data remains secure and decentralized.
Bias in AI Models: Mitigating potential biases in AI-generated outputs.
Resource Intensity: Balancing the computational demands of AI with the energy efficiency goals of Web3.
As Generative AI continues to mature, its integration into Web3 applications will unlock new possibilities for innovation. From creating immersive virtual worlds in the Metaverse to revolutionizing DeFi protocols, the synergy between these technologies is poised to redefine the digital landscape.
By leveraging Generative AI, developers and users alike can look forward to a future where decentralized systems are not just powerful but also adaptive, inclusive, and user-centric.
Conclusion
The fusion of Generative AI and Web3 is a paradigm shift in how decentralized technologies operate. By combining the personalization capabilities of AI with the transparency and autonomy of Web3, we are inching closer to a truly democratized internet. Whether you are a developer, investor, or enthusiast, now is the time to explore and embrace the transformative potential of this integration.
Comments